## Support

Role-based access in Hivenote is managed through the admin panel under "Spaces & Roles." Permission changes propagate within five minutes; stale caches clear on logout. Known gap: guest roles can't be nested. Report access bugs with the space name and role involved, and send questions to the platform team's inbox.

billing contact of bawep-tajeg = tamath.silion.fraok@olvarqsoft.local

## Step 4: Deep-link routing

LinkForge now owns all mobile deep-link routing for the Quillbird app. Remove the legacy route table from the client bundle; routes resolve server-side as of v3. Unmatched links fall back to the home screen. Register your scheme handlers before enabling the resolver. Apply the following routing configuration to the staging resolver first.

settings of fahag-haduf:
[ulaox]
port = 8443
region = south-2
host = ulaox.lumiccorp.internal
timeout_ms = 500
retries = 8

## Building Access — Spares Room (Hullbrook Annex)

Contractors: the spare hardware room is down the east corridor on the ground floor, third door on the left. Sign in at the front desk first and grab a visitor lanyard. Anything you take out, jot it in the blue logbook — yes, even the little stuff. The door self-locks, so don't wedge it. To get in, punch in the code below.

staff pass of hagug-taguf = bdg-HJ-9